"Effeminate" refers to a man displaying characteristics regarded as typical of a woman, whereas "feminine" describes qualities traditionally associated with women.
Effeminate vs. Feminine

Key Differences

Effeminate behavior in men often involves showing traits culturally considered feminine, like gentleness or sensitivity. Feminine, in contrast, broadly refers to characteristics, behaviors, or attributes traditionally associated with women, regardless of the gender of the person exhibiting them.

The term "effeminate" can carry a connotation of lacking masculinity or possessing an excess of stereotypical feminine traits. Feminine, on the other hand, is a more neutral term, describing qualities or appearances deemed typical of women, such as delicacy or gracefulness.

Effeminate is usually a descriptor for men who exhibit traits traditionally associated with femininity, and it can sometimes be used derogatorily. Feminine qualities, however, can be embraced positively by anyone, highlighting traits like empathy, nurturing, or aesthetic sensitivity.

The concept of being effeminate often challenges traditional gender norms, whereas embodying feminine traits is typically seen as conforming to these norms when applied to women.

Effeminate is specifically tied to a gender role deviation, where a man exhibits traditionally female characteristics. In contrast, feminine refers more broadly to qualities or behaviors culturally assigned to women, without implying a deviation from gender norms.
